Transaction 93fa303677766027f01c36e58ec97cb48ec6a43d355a103d1f2514975665d09c

2 Input
2 Outputs
  • 93fa303677766027f01c36e58ec97cb48ec6a43d355a103d1f2514975665d09c:0
  • value  6249500
    address  3BJsih5VBEjfLS52wePDJDyiEqz7hTcm7R
  • 93fa303677766027f01c36e58ec97cb48ec6a43d355a103d1f2514975665d09c:1
  • value  2854410
    address  bc1qydqr7ceyd2e4qc9rgae8eutr9p99v72a6cjym0